如何在Debian Linux中添加本地用戶到sudo組?

在Linux/Unix系統中,sudo是一箇授予普通用戶執行管理員級任務的特權的工具。一旦普通用戶被添加到sudo組,他們就能夠執行爲根用戶保留的任務,比如安裝和刪除軟件包、啓動和停止服務、更新和升級系統等等。本文主要介紹下如何在Debin Linux中添加本地用戶到sudo組。

步驟、以非oot用戶身份登錄

首先,以非oot用戶身份通過命令行登錄系統,如下所示:

$ ssh sysdmin@see-IP-ddess

或者您也可以使用PuTTY或MobXtem類似的SSH客戶端,鍵入服務器IP地址和端口,遠程登錄服務器。

登錄後,通過運行以下命令切換到oot用戶,

sysdmin@debin:~$ su R Psswod: oot@debin:~#

步驟2、創建一箇普通用戶

在命令行窗口,運行下面命令,創建一箇普通用戶(如)。

oot@debin:~# dduse

在創建新用戶過程中,系統會提示您鍵入一箇新密碼並確認,等密碼設置成功後,您還可以通過命令修改用戶信息。確認用戶信息無誤後,輸入Y,便可成功創建該用戶。

步驟3、將新創建的用戶添加到sudo組

當您進行Debin的最小安裝時,sudo包將不會在默認安裝時安裝,所以您需要先安裝sudo包,然後再將用戶添加到sudo組。

運行下面命令,安裝sudo:

# pt instll -y sudo

要將普通用戶添加到sudo組,請使用usemod命令,比如:

oot@debin:~# usemod -G sudo

之後,您可以通過運行以下命令來驗證用戶是否已添加到sudo組。

oot@debin:~# goups

: sudo

oot@debin:~#

步驟4、測試新用戶

運行下面命令切換到新用戶:

oot@debin:~# su R

@debin:~$